The department provides with teaching academic discipline “Infectious diseases” for pre-graduate training of specialists due to specialties “Medical care”, “Pediatrics”, “Medical preventive care”, “Dentistry”, “Medical psychology” in the 4th and 5th course and academic discipline “Infectious and parasitic diseases” within academic discipline “Internal diseases” for students of the 6th course and their associated elective courses. The department is entrusted with realization of postgraduate education: specialization of doctors-interns with training direction “Infectious diseases” (2011 – 5 persons, 2012 – 5 persons), resident medical practitioners (2011 – 1 person). The department is also engaged into scientific and practical training masters of medicine (2011 – 1 person, 2012 – 2 persons) and intramural post-graduate students (as of 2012 – 4 persons). The department performs the adjoining cycles in academic discipline “Infectious diseases” for interns-specialists in emergency and intensive therapy, family medicine, and doctors of sport medicine. The department carries out the advanced training within corresponding faculty for teachers in higher medical schools of III-IV and I-II accreditation levels on academic discipline “Infectious diseases”, “Infectious and parasitic diseases” and their associated elective courses.

Since 1992 due to the Order from MHC of Ukraine (which is prolonged by order from MHC of Ukraine No 532) the department is the supportive one for department in higher medical schools of Ukraine of IV accreditation level, which are charged with teaching academic discipline “Infectious diseases” for pre-graduate training specialists due to specialties “Medical care”, “Pediatrics”, “Medical preventive care”, “Dentistry”, “Medical psychology”. According to the status of supportive one, the department actively develops and implements the new forms for organization and methodology of academic process, which assist to improvement in quality of specialists training at one-field departments. Every year the department holds the meetings for heads at department of infectious diseases in higher medical schools of Ukraine, where all issues on work of department are discussed and above all the advanced experience and newest methodological development of the leading department in NMU is spread and implemented, as well as the experience of other departments is generalized that in total assists to improvement in quality of doctors training.

The theme-based plans for lectures and practical classes for students of the 4th, 5th, 6th courses are every year updated within 15% of existing curriculum according to the newest researches in infectology and actuality of some or other problems. The following elective courses are implemented for students of the 4th course “Actual problems of HIV-infection” and 6th courses “Actual problems of infectious diseases and HIV-infection” and “Clinical parasitology and tropical medicine”.

Many developments in methodological work of department are devoted to improvement of forms and methods for control of students’ knowledge. Thus, the written test tasks for current, intermediate and final control at practical classes were implemented for the first time among one-field departments.

Since 2003 the new form for written yearly essay for students of the 5th courses was implemented instead of traditional variant for clinical record, which enables students showing the creative initiative in establishment of situational tasks for preset topic and execution of answers about diagnosis, plan of examination, differential diagnosis and treatment.

The special attention is paid to improvement in forms and methods on final stage of control – final modular control (4th, 5th, 6th course) and state attestation, which is held in two stages in the 6th course – medical licensing examination KROK-2 (general medical care – 14.0513) and occupation-oriented exam in internal, occupational and infectious diseases.

Two-level system for check of knowledge and skills at students that consists of written test and written answers for a block of questions was implemented for final modular control in the 4th course in this year.

The multilevel system for check of knowledge and skills at students that consists of computer testing due to own original testing programs, written answers for a block of questions, which cover different infectious diseases due to mechanisms of transfer, and situational task, which enable checking the practical skills, exists for a long time for final modular control in the 5th course.

Since development and implementation of medical licensing exams “Krok-2, medical care” and “Krok-3”, the department constantly takes an active part in the work of commission at testing center for occupational competence of specialists with higher education with training direction “Medicine and pharmacy” for establishment and replenishments of bank for test tasks on academic discipline “Infectious diseases” and annual work of commission on professional expertise.
